Solar Tube Repair in Redmond, WA
Solar tube repair services address issues with skylights that channel natural light into interior spaces through tubular fixtures. These repairs typically involve fixing leaks, addressing cracks or damage in the reflective tubing, and ensuring the fixture properly seals against the roof to prevent water intrusion. Projects may include replacing damaged sections, resealing flashing, or restoring the reflective interior surface to maximize light transmission. Property owners often want to understand the scope of repairs needed, the signs of damage such as water stains or reduced daylight, and the importance of maintaining a secure, leak-proof connection to protect the home’s interior.
Before requesting solar tube repair services, homeowners should assess whether the fixture is functioning properly and identify any visible signs of deterioration. Common concerns include persistent leaks, condensation inside the tube, or dim lighting during daytime hours. It’s helpful to know the age of the existing system and whether any previous repairs have been attempted. Understanding these details can assist in determining the appropriate repair approach and ensuring the solar tube continues to provide effective natural light while maintaining the home’s weather resistance.

Solar Tube Repair Questions
What causes solar tube damage? Damage can result from impacts, age, or improper installation, leading to cracks or leaks in the tube or seal.
How can I tell if my solar tube needs repair? Signs include water leaks, reduced light output, or visible cracks on the tube or ceiling.
What types of repairs are common for solar tubes? Repairs often involve sealing leaks, replacing cracked sections, or fixing the flashing and sealing around the roof penetration.
Is it better to repair or replace a damaged solar tube? Repair is suitable for minor issues, while replacement may be recommended for extensive damage or aging components.
